Output 5d21153dce101b381c7cb1d4725ee3b08817aabc9bd523c8e0290f6b7a2784f1:0

value
19497678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41b6f18c3f592e10f0ff770e426555a41f2e0d7b OP_EQUAL
address
MDtdK3FUBJxSzs3D2AvdoLqB8FHMhVRhgA
transaction
5d21153dce101b381c7cb1d4725ee3b08817aabc9bd523c8e0290f6b7a2784f1
spent
true